Relay Contact Chamber Pressure Relief for Arc-Sealed DC Switching
Find Innovative SolutionsGenerate Solutions
Solution Overview
Problem
High-voltage DC relays are prone to explosion due to rapid gas pressure buildup in sealed contact cavities during short circuits or overloads, leading to potential ignition and reliability issues.
Innovation Solution
A relay design incorporating a pressure relief valve assembly on the yoke plate that opens when gas pressure exceeds a threshold, allowing gas to escape and preventing explosion, while maintaining sealing in normal conditions.
Engineering Contradictions & Design Principles
Engineering Contradiction Analysis
1Reliability
If the contact chamber is sealed to assist in extinguishing the arc, then the arc extinguishing performance is improved, but the contact chamber is prone to explosion under short circuit or overload conditions
Solution Approach 1:
The contact chamber is segmented into a sealed cavity for arc extinguishing and a pressure relief cavity connected via a pressure relief hole. This segmentation allows the sealed cavity to maintain its arc extinguishing function while the pressure relief cavity provides a safe path for pressure release, preventing explosion of the entire contact chamber.
Solution Approach 2:
The pressure relief hole acts as an intermediary element between the sealed contact cavity and the external environment. It remains closed during normal operation to maintain sealing for arc extinguishing, but opens under overpressure conditions to release gas and prevent explosion, thus mediating between the conflicting requirements of sealing and pressure relief.
2Reliability
If the contact chamber is sealed and filled with pressurized gas, then the arc extinguishing capability is enhanced, but the structural integrity is compromised under high pressure conditions
Solution Approach 1:
The contact chamber structure is divided into a sealed cavity that can be filled with pressurized gas for enhanced arc extinguishing, and a pressure relief cavity that serves as a weak link with lower structural strength. This segmentation allows the main sealed cavity to maintain high pressure for arc extinguishing while the pressure relief cavity fails safely at a predetermined pressure threshold.
Solution Approach 2:
The pressure relief cavity or its closure structure is designed as a sacrificial element with deliberately reduced strength. Under extreme overpressure conditions, this element is intended to fail or be broken, providing pressure relief while protecting the main contact chamber structure from catastrophic failure. This disposable element sacrifices itself to preserve the overall system.
3Object-affected harmful factors
If a pressure relief mechanism is added to prevent explosion, then the safety is improved, but the device complexity increases
Solution Approach 1:
The pressure relief function is merged with the existing contact chamber structure by forming a pressure relief cavity within the yoke plate and utilizing the pressure relief hole as part of the chamber architecture. This integration avoids adding separate complex pressure relief mechanisms while still providing effective pressure relief functionality.
Solution Approach 2:
The pressure relief mechanism operates automatically based on the internal pressure conditions without requiring external control systems. The pressure relief hole remains closed during normal operation due to the structural design, and automatically opens when the gas pressure exceeds the structural strength of the pressure relief cavity, providing self-regulating pressure relief.

A relay of the present disclosure includes an insulation cover (21), a first yoke plate (22), a contact assembly (3), a driving assembly (4) and a pressure relief valve assembly (5). The first yoke plate (22) connects with the insulation cover (21) and encloses a contact chamber (27) with the insulation cover (21). The first yoke plate (22) is provided with a pressure relief hole (221). The driving assembly (4) connects with the movable contact piece (32) and drives the movable contact piece (32) move. The pressure relief valve assembly (5) is on the first yoke plate (22) and configured to close the pressure relief hole (221) when a gas pressure in the contact chamber (27) is less than a threshold and configured to be broken to open the pressure relief hole (221) when the gas pressure in the contact chamber (27) is greater than or equal to the threshold.
